Ash and Red Faux Leather Model Leggera Dining Chairs by Gio Ponti for Cassina, 1950s, Set of 6
Set of Six 646 ”Leggera” dining chairs designed by Gio Ponti and produced by Cassina in 1956.
Seater upholstered with red skai faux leather.
Light brown ash structure.

Meaning ”lightweight”, the Leggera chair 646 is one of the most authentic expressions of reductive beauty to be found in modern design.
Excellent vintage condition.
